Alles rund um Windows

Wie man eine DLL registriert: 3 schnelle Methoden

Wie man eine DLL registriert: 3 schnelle Methoden

Eine beschädigte DLL-Datei sollte beim Ersetzen durch eine neue Datei immer registriert werden. Hier erfahren Sie, wie Sie eine DLL auf Windows 10- oder Windows 11-PCs registrieren. Am schnellsten geht dies über die Befehlszeile.

Inhaltsverzeichnis

Wie registriere ich eine DLL-Datei?

1. Über die Eingabeaufforderung

  • Klicken Sie auf das Startmenü und geben "cmd" ein. Klicken Sie mit der rechten Maustaste auf das Tool "Eingabeaufforderung" und wählen "Als Administrator ausführen" aus.
  • Geben Sie diesen Befehl ein:
    regsvr32 D:\dll32\dwmapi.dll
  • Ersetzen Sie den oben angezeigten Pfad durch den tatsächlichen Speicherort der DLL-Datei auf Ihrem System.
  • Drücken Sie die Eingabetaste, um den Befehl auszuführen.
  • Das Dialogfeld wird angezeigt und informiert Sie darüber, ob der Vorgang erfolgreich war.
Screenshot: Eingabeaufforderung

Es gibt noch einige andere Befehle, um eine DLL-Datei für spezielle Situationen zu registrieren.

Wenn Sie eine 32-Bit-DLL-Datei auf einem 64-Bit-PC registrieren möchten, verwenden Sie die folgende Syntax in der CMD:

C:\Windows\SysWOW64\regsvr32 D:\dll32\dwmapi.dll

Wenn es sich bei den zu installierenden DLLs um .NET-DLL-Dateien handelt, verwenden Sie diesen Befehl:

regasm D:\dll32\dwmapi.dll

In den meisten Fällen benötigen Sie ein Administratorkonto, um eine DLL-Datei auf einem Windows-PC zu registrieren.

Wenn Sie jedoch kein Administrator sind und eine DLL-Datei registrieren möchten, die eine benutzerspezifische Registrierung ermöglicht, können Sie das folgende Skript in CMD verwenden:

regsvr32 /n /i:user D:\dll32\dwmapi.dll

2. Verwenden eines PowerShell-Skripts

  • Geben Sie im Startmenü "PowerShell" ein und klicken Sie auf die Schaltfläche "Als Administrator ausführen" - auf der rechten Seite.
  • Geben Sie im Terminal das folgende Skript ein:
    Start-Process „regsvr32“ -ArgumentList „/s D:\dll32\dwmapi.dll“ -Verb RunAs
  • Ersetzen Sie Folgendes durch den Pfad zur DLL-Datei:
    D:\dll32\dwmapi.dll
  • Drücken Sie die Eingabetaste, um das PowerShell-Skript auszuführen.

3. Verwenden der Drag-and-Drop-Methode

  • Navigieren Sie zum Speicherort der Datei "regsvr32.exe" unter "Windows > System32".
  • Minimieren Sie das Fenster zur späteren Verwendung.
  • Navigieren Sie nun zum Speicherort, an dem Sie die DLL-Datei gespeichert haben.
  • Klicken Sie auf die DLL-Datei und ziehen Sie sie auf die Datei "regsvr32.exe".
Screenshot: Drag and Drop DLL

Sie sollten nun ein Dialogfeld sehen, das bestätigt, dass die ausgewählte DLL-Datei erfolgreich geladen wurde.

Wenn Sie eine 32-Bit-DLL-Datei auf einem 64-Bit-PC registrieren, verwenden Sie die Datei regsvr32.exe im folgenden Verzeichnis:

C:\Windows\SysWOW64

Diese Artikel könnte Sie ebenfalls interessieren: